Job description

  • Provide Tier 3 support for the SailPoint Identity Security Cloud (ISC) platform.
  • Troubleshoot and resolve complex identity governance, provisioning, certification, and integration issues.
  • Manage, prioritize, and resolve Jira tickets related to IAM operations.
  • Support onboarding, transfers, and termination lifecycle processes.
  • Maintain and enhance SailPoint ISC configurations and integrations.
  • Support access reviews, certification campaigns, and governance initiatives.
  • Troubleshoot provisioning failures and access-related incidents.
  • Develop and support REST API integrations between SailPoint ISC and connected applications.
  • Partner with security, infrastructure, and application teams to resolve production issues.
  • Participate in testing, deployments, upgrades, and platform optimization efforts.
  • Create and maintain technical documentation and support procedures.

Requirements

  • 3+ years of hands-on SailPoint Identity Security Cloud (ISC) experience.
  • Current or recent experience actively supporting SailPoint ISC in a production environment.
  • Strong troubleshooting and operational support experience within ISC.
  • Experience supporting access governance, certifications, provisioning, and lifecycle management processes.
  • Experience working with REST APIs and enterprise integrations.
  • Familiarity with Jira-based support environments.
  • Experience supporting large enterprise IAM programs.
  • Strong analytical, problem-solving, and communication skills. Preferred

  • SailPoint ISC certifications.
  • Experience integrating ISC with Active Directory, Entra ID (Azure AD), Workday, HR systems, and enterprise applications.
  • Experience supporting access certification and compliance-driven IAM initiatives.
  • Experience with ISC migrations or cloud transformation projects.
  • Understanding of IAM security, governance, and regulatory requirements.
